I received the new power supply and got it put in. So far all seem to be fine .I'm able to game cod black op's 2 on max setting.
Some else I was able to get back was the overclock I had lost. I'm running 4.2gig solid . I had not been able to keep overclocked at all w/o crashing.
Man!!! I always tell people that the psu its the heart of the computer. Poor power poor performance .
